Well known, established, acceptable tactic.
Learn to counter it.

As J4FF said : In CTC save a bomb to drop. If you miss, fly low from a distance and shoot into the opening.
KEEL them! Fly in and recapture. Learn to get off deck, re-land (inside), and restart the clock.
In other missions just ignore them. It's a good way to get you distracted.

Learn to adjust and explore new tactics.

If you see someone under the deck, head for a spot well behind the carrier at torpedo bomber level above the water and turn towards the opening. You'll see the plane inside against the dark background. If you see someone slowing and angling to enter the back, shoot for a spot halfway up from the water and they will run into the bullet stream.
